Breed Overview
Small companion crossbreed combining Cavalier King Charles Spaniel and Poodle traits, known for its soft wavy or curly coat, friendly nature, and affectionate temperament Originating from Australia, this medium-sized dog has developed recognizable breed traits.

Appearance & Size
The Cavapoo is a medium-sized dog. It has a medium-length coat. Adults typically weigh around 5-11 kg and stand near 23-36 cm. Its appearance makes it recognizable among dog breeds.

Health & Lifespan
The average lifespan of the Cavapoo is about 10-15 years. Regular check-ups, vaccination and other preventive care help identify common health issues early. Consult a veterinarian promptly if appetite, mood or elimination changes.
